A vibrant and aromatic sauce made from fresh basil, pine nuts, and olive oil, perfect for pasta, sandwiches, or as a dipping sauce.

Ingredients
Ingredients
2cupsFresh basil leavesJust the leaves, no stems.
¼cupPine nutsToasted for enhanced flavor.
1cloveGarlicPeeled.
½cupFreshly grated parmesan cheese
¼teaspoonGround black pepper
½teaspoonSalt
½cupExtra-virgin olive oil
Instructions
Step 1: Rinse the fresh basil leaves gently under cold water to remove any dirt or insects. Pat them dry with a clean kitchen towel or use a salad spinner.
Step 2: In a small skillet, toast the pine nuts over medium heat for about 3-5 minutes, stirring frequently to ensure they do not burn. Once golden and aromatic, remove them from the heat and let them cool.
Step 3: In a food processor, combine the toasted pine nuts, fresh basil leaves, garlic clove, freshly grated parmesan cheese, ground black pepper, and salt. Pulse until coarsely chopped.
Step 4: With the food processor running, slowly drizzle in the extra-virgin olive oil until fully incorporated and creamy. Scrape down the sides as needed.
Step 5: Taste the pesto and adjust seasoning if necessary. Add more salt, pepper, or parmesan cheese to suit your preference. If too thick, add more olive oil.

Notes
Store leftovers in an airtight container with a thin layer of olive oil on top to preserve color. Refrigerate for up to one week or freeze in ice cube trays for longer storage.
